Appropriate Preposition:

  • Absorbed in ( নিবিষ্ট ; মগ্ন ) Scientist is absorbed in experiment
  • False to ( মিথ্যাবাদী ) I cannot be false to my friend.
  • Loyal to ( বিশ্বস্ত ) He is loyal to his master.
  • Zeal for ( প্রবল উৎসাহ ) He has a zeal for social work.
  • Clue to ( সূত্র ) Find out the clue to the mystery.
  • Count upon ( নির্ভর করা ) I count upon your help for this work.

Idioms:

  • Square meal ( পেট ভরা আহার ) He is too poor to have a square meal every day.
  • bad debts ( অশোধ্য বা অনাদায়ী ঋন ; যে ঋন শোধ করা যাবে না )
  • Burning question ( তীব্র বিতর্কের বিষয় ) The problem of the dowry system is the burning question of the day.
  • Set free ( মুক্ত করা ) The prisoners were set free.
  • In a hurry ( তাড়াহুড়ার মধ্যে ) Don't do the work in a hurry.
  • By all means ( সবর্প্রকার ) Try to do it by all means.
